Output 86284bccfcdfe7f1bdf2ea5b4d1d44ab29da8d2e238cd894ffb033866aa6c06c:3

value
37869034
script pubkey
OP_0 OP_PUSHBYTES_20 d45850f364f3361ed9d2c7cca0d921ac900767da
address
bc1q63v9pumy7vmpakwjclx2pkfp4jgqwe76kkyc7q
transaction
86284bccfcdfe7f1bdf2ea5b4d1d44ab29da8d2e238cd894ffb033866aa6c06c
spent
true